Smith & Wesson M&P FPC folding .22 LR carbine with a 16.25″ threaded barrel, M-LOK handguard, Picatinny top rail, folding stock, and three 20-round magazines.
The Smith & Wesson M&P FPC is a compact folding carbine designed to stow easily without disturbing mounted optics. It features a 16.25-inch threaded barrel, M-LOK handguard, Picatinny-style rail on top, and on-stock magazine storage that carries two spare magazines. The design uses familiar M&P ergonomics with an interchangeable backstrap and a flat-face trigger for a crisp break. Product Specifications
- The UPC is 022188901580.
- The manufacturer part number is 14171.
- The make is Smith & Wesson.
- The model is M&P FPC.
- The barrel measures 16.25 inches and is fitted with a thread protector and a 1/2×28 thread pattern.
- The action type is Semi-Auto.
- The stock type is a side-folding Folding stock for compact storage.
- The handguard includes M-LOK slots and a top Picatinny-style rail for accessories and optics.
- The firearm ships with three 20-round magazines.
- The design includes in-stock magazine storage with slots in the stock for two spare magazines.
- The grip is a polymer M&P Compact grip with interchangeable backstraps.
- The receiver/frame is polymer.
- The barrel material is carbon steel.
- The firearm is described as optic-ready with a Picatinny-style rail for mounting optics.
- The safety is a cross-bolt style safety.
This folding carbine balances compact storage and practical ergonomics while including features you expect from the M&P family: a threaded barrel for muzzle accessory options, M-LOK modularity on the handguard, and onboard magazine storage to keep spares readily accessible. The FPC’s compact folded footprint and familiar M&P controls make it straightforward to run at a variety of ranges and in varied field conditions.
